Morphological changes of mitochondria-rich cells in gill of Sparidentex hastaduring adaptation to different environmental salinities by scanning electron microscopy

To determine the cellular and adaptations changes in mitochondria -rich cells under different environmental salinities, Sparidentex hasta as a urihaline has been studied.180 fish weighing 150 ± 0.5 gr and 23±1 cm length, were directly exposure to (5 , 20 , 40 and 60ppt) salinitiesfor a week.Sampling was performed on days 1,2 and 7 and three fish from each tank ( 12 fish from each treatment ) were cached at each time. After preparing, samples fixed in glutaraldehyde 2/5 % solution and washed with 0.1M (pH=7.4) buffer phosphate. Samples were dehydrated in increasing ethanol series ( from 50 % to pure ethanol )followed by 100 % acetone.Tissue blocks were frozen by liquid nitrogen and then immediately followed by scanning electron microscope LEO ( Model 1455VP) with the voltage 15Kv. The upper levels of mitochondria -rich cells under scanning electron microscope revealed according to the apical openings, three types of mitochondria -rich cells derived apertures, shallow and deep recognizable.The number and size of mitochondria -rich cells in the apical openings in 60ppt salinity increase on the first day compared to rest of the treatments .During the experiment, the density and size of the openings in the mitochondria -rich cells in the lower salinity of the sea water was increased but in higher salinity of sea watersize and density of openingsincreased during experimental time.
